Role Description

Our Sage 100 Consulting Manager will lead a team of talented software consultants in the execution and delivery of world-class implementation projects to our customers while managing key performance indicators and driving the overall growth and profitability of the Sage 100 delivery practice.

  • Exhibit strong, hands-on leadership style by providing guidance and mentorship to consulting team
  • Actively participate in the interview and hiring process
  • Energize, develop, train, motivate, and coach team to success, effectively driving team productivity and profitability
  • Conduct team meetings and weekly one-to-one meetings; participate in mentoring, knowledge-sharing, and annual/ongoing review process
  • Build and reinforce teamwork with direct reports through clear, effective communication, ensuring both understanding and accountability
  • Maintain a positive practice culture that is evidenced by high employee morale and low turnover
  • Partner with Sage 100 Practice Leader in developing career paths and coaching strategies to ensure consultant’s job satisfaction and professional growth
